Kincardine Tennis Club welcomes 100th member
Kincardine Tennis Club membership is on the rise. On July 28, the club welcomed the 99th and 100th members of the season. This is the first time the club has reached triple digit membership since re-forming in 2019, according to the club, noting membership has steadily grown from only 45 members in its first year. […]
